Primary Responsibilities?
*Provide System Administration support for LINUX RHEL Mission Applications, including the installation, configuration, administration, support/ maintenance of systems including associated hardware.
* Recommend system functional specifications, configuration of physical and virtual systems, backup and recovery of IT infrastructure and implementing critical patches, reviewing systems performance logs to identify anomalies.
*Work independently or with others to ensure all system assets are monitored and compliant with the latest governance and best practices and ensure appropriate system logs are captured and reviewed, objects are properly labeled, and key applications and hardware are monitored.
*Coordinate across IT domains and multiple teams (internal and external) and influence Farragut leadership regarding solution design, process and/or approaches to ensuring all Linux systems are up-to-date, working efficiently and ensure all mission requirements are met.
*Analyze systems, and provide a white paper with written recommendations and specifications for the replacement of all system hardware prior to its planned end of life date.

About Leidos
Leidos is a Fortune 500® technology, engineering, and science solutions and services leader working to solve the world’s toughest challenges in the defense, intelligence, civil, and health markets. The company’s 47,000 employees support vital missions for government and commercial customers. Headquartered in Reston, Virginia, Leidos reported annual revenues of approximately $14.4 billion for the fiscal year ended December 30, 2022. For more information, visit www.Leidos.com.

Securing Your Data
Beware of fake employment opportunities using Leidos’ name. Leidos will never ask you to provide payment-related information during any part of the employment application process (i.e., ask you for money), nor will Leidos ever advance money as part of the hiring process (i.e., send you a check or money order before doing any work). Further, Leidos will only communicate with you through emails that are generated by the Leidos.com automated system – never from free commercial services (e.g., Gmail, Yahoo, Hotmail) or via WhatsApp, Telegram, etc. If you received an email purporting to be from Leidos that asks for payment-related information or any other personal information (e.g., about you or your previous employer), and you are concerned about its legitimacy, please make us aware immediately by emailing us at [email protected].
If you believe you are the victim of a scam, contact your local law enforcement and report the incident to the U.S. Federal Trade Commission.
